Worthy at Last: Unraveling the Lion, the Lamb, and You in Revelation 5

The apocalyptic scenes of Revelation continue, transporting us to a celestial throne room. A scroll, locked with seven seals, represents God’s hidden plan and ultimate judgment. A powerful question hangs heavy: “Who is worthy to open the scroll and break the seals?” This seemingly impossible task underscores the mystery of divine purpose and the awe-inspiring nature of God’s actions.

Enter two seemingly contradictory figures:

  • The Lion: Roaring with power, majesty, and the authority of judgment. In Jewish tradition, the lion symbolized the tribe of Judah, from which the Messiah was expected to arrive.
  • The Lamb: Gentle, sacrificed, and radiating innocent redemption. This image evokes the Passover lamb, offered for the Israelites’ liberation from Egypt.

But instead of opposing forces, these figures defy expectations and merge. John witnesses a “Lamb as though it had been slain,” a powerful symbol fusing God’s might with sacrificial love. This paradoxical image sparks countless interpretations, each offering a unique lens through which to understand the profound message at the heart of Revelation 5.

Unveiling the Mystery:

Christological Interpretation: Many see the lion and lamb as representing Jesus Christ himself. He embodies both divine power and sacrificial love, fulfilling the messianic prophecy by conquering death through his sacrifice and offering redemption to humanity.

Symbolic Interpretation: Beyond a specific figure, the imagery can symbolize the dual nature of God. His justice and mercy, strength and tenderness, become intertwined, reminding us that divine power is never devoid of compassion.
